[QUOTE="BigTen, post: 48676"] Seriously the rugby games that have come out recently have been very poor when it comes down to career (or franchise modes). They look as like someone in development has come out and said "Oh maybe we should put in a career mode?" And a programmer during his (or her) lunch break wrote out a real basic design and then gave it to someone who wasn't really interested just slammed out the code in a couple of days. There does not appear to be much thought put into the concept. The difference between Rugby 2004 and 2005 was non-existant. Surely with all of the other franchises for other sports game it would be reasonable easy to base the design on a another franchise. Obviously you will still need to develop the engine but, and especially in EA's case, you could actually negotiate purchasing and modifying an already created version. [/QUOTE]
